What file does pin planner modify?

Altera_Forum
Honored Contributor II
3,354 Views

When I launch the pin planner from within Quartus, another application pops open. From that app, I can modify the pin assignment and other properties. There is no 'file save' operation. It just seems to modify something as I'm making changes. If I quit the pin planner, those changes just seem to 'take' 

 

What is this modifying?

All assignments (for pin locations, I/O standards and more), including those made by the pin planner, are stored in the current project revision's *.qsf file. They are readable (tcl commands) text and can be inspected, copied, and - if you like - manually edited (as long as the project isn't opened). The *.qsf file is automatically updated when closing the project.

You can edit the .qsf even in the opened project (inside Quartus or external), it will take precedence.
